I have 23 ninth graders and we just did a fun one for a large group.   It's 
called "Fruit Basket".  It is from the CES Conference in 2002, by  Sister Jody 
VanDrimmelen.  This is on the CES website under other resources  for teachers.
 
Fruit Basket 
 
   Make six to eight  movement cards, such as "Move three chairs to the  
right" or Move one chair to the left."  Make one fruit  basket card, which means 
everyone must switch chairs.  Divide  your class into two teams with the chairs 
facing each  other.  Give a scripture mastery clue. Have  the teams race to 
find the scripture and stand when each member has found the  correct scripture. 
 The first team all standing gets ten points and then  draws a movement card. 
 The whole class does what the card says.  This  is a fun game because you 
really don't know what team you will be on when the  game ends until the last 
movement card has been drawn and executed.
 
They really enjoyed it.  You just have to make sure they don't stand  while 
still turning pages to find the SM.  I had them sit wwith their hand  on the 
opened page.  Then watch their teammates and when they have all got  their hands 
on their books, then they can stand.
